In the last 36 hours or so

- LSU softball has gone 3-0 with a win over a ranked opponent.
- LSU Gymnastics picks up a road win over a ranked team.
- LSU Baseball starts off the weekend 2-0.
- LSU Women’s Beach volleyball starts the year off 2-0 with 2 wins over ranked teams.
- Mondo Duplantis breaks the NCAA record for the indoor pole vault, a height that would have won the bronze medal at the 2016 Olympics, very close to the silver medal height.
- Men’s tennis picks up a double sweep 2-0 in their games.
- Women’s Tennis picks up a win over a ranked team.
- Men’s golf team picks up three wins over top 25 opponents including a win over the #1 team in the country.


- And last but certatintley not least, LSU basketball picks up a win over a top 5 team at home. Possibly the biggest home win this century. A win without Tremont Waters, and with Naz Reid scoring a total of 1 point.

The 16th-ranked LSU men's golf team picked up three top-25 wins at The Prestige on Wednesday afternoon including a victory over the unbeaten No. 1 Oklahoma State Cowboys. The Tigers won the tournament by six strokes over Oklahoma State with a three-round total of 14-under 838 (279-280-279).
